Chicken stew is a hearty, comforting dish featuring chicken pieces simmered slowly in a flavorful broth with a variety of vegetables like carrots, potatoes, and onions. It's a classic example of home-style cooking found in countless cuisines worldwide, from American soul food to European country kitchens.
This dish is typically a balanced meal, offering a good source of protein from the chicken and complex carbohydrates from the starchy vegetables. A standard serving generally provides a moderate amount of calories, around 300-450 kcal, depending on the recipe's richness and portion size.
What makes chicken stew culturally unique is its incredible adaptability; it serves as a culinary canvas where each family or region adds its own signature herbs, spices, and local vegetables, turning a simple recipe into a distinct tradition passed down through generations.
